## 💻 Local Lllama-3 with RAG
Streamlit app that allows you to chat with any webpage using local Llama-3 and Retrieval Augmented Generation (RAG). This app runs entirely on your computer, making it 100% free and without the need for an internet connection.
### Features
- Input a webpage URL
- Ask questions about the content of the webpage
- Get accurate answers using RAG and the Llama-3 model running locally on your computer
### How to get Started?
1. Clone the GitHub repository
```bash
git clone https://github.com/Shubhamsaboo/awesome-llm-apps.git
```
2. Install the required dependencies:
```bash
pip install -r requirements.txt
```
3. Get your OpenAI API Key
- Sign up for an [OpenAI account](https://platform.openai.com/) (or the LLM provider of your choice) and obtain your API key.
4. Run the Streamlit App
```bash
streamlit run llama3_local_rag.py
```
### How it Works?
- The app loads the webpage data using WebBaseLoader and splits it into chunks using RecursiveCharacterTextSplitter.
- It creates Ollama embeddings and a vector store using Chroma.
- The app sets up a RAG (Retrieval-Augmented Generation) chain, which retrieves relevant documents based on the user's question.
- The Llama-3 model is called to generate an answer using the retrieved context.
- The app displays the answer to the user's question.

import streamlit as st
import ollama
from langchain.text_splitter import RecursiveCharacterTextSplitter
from langchain_community.document_loaders import WebBaseLoader
from langchain_community.vectorstores import Chroma
from langchain_community.embeddings import OllamaEmbeddings
st.title("Chat with Webpage 🌐")
st.caption("This app allows you to chat with a webpage using local llama3 and RAG")
# Get the webpage URL from the user
webpage_url = st.text_input("Enter Webpage URL", type="default")
if webpage_url:
# 1. Load the data
loader = WebBaseLoader(webpage_url)
docs = loader.load()
text_splitter = RecursiveCharacterTextSplitter(chunk_size=500, chunk_overlap=10)
splits = text_splitter.split_documents(docs)
# 2. Create Ollama embeddings and vector store
embeddings = OllamaEmbeddings(model="llama3")
vectorstore = Chroma.from_documents(documents=splits, embedding=embeddings)
# 3. Call Ollama Llama3 model
def ollama_llm(question, context):
formatted_prompt = f"Question: {question}\n\nContext: {context}"
response = ollama.chat(model='llama3', messages=[{'role': 'user', 'content': formatted_prompt}])
return response['message']['content']
# 4. RAG Setup
retriever = vectorstore.as_retriever()
def combine_docs(docs):
return "\n\n".join(doc.page_content for doc in docs)
def rag_chain(question):
retrieved_docs = retriever.invoke(question)
formatted_context = combine_docs(retrieved_docs)
return ollama_llm(question, formatted_context)
st.success(f"Loaded {webpage_url} successfully!")
# Ask a question about the webpage
prompt = st.text_input("Ask any question about the webpage")
# Chat with the webpage
if prompt:
result = rag_chain(prompt)
st.write(result)
